TUESDAY, FEBRUARY 28, 1989 <br /> <br />A regular semi-monthly meeting of the Council of the City of Martinsville, <br />Virginia, with Mayor L. D. Oakes presiding, was held Tuesday, February 28, <br />1989, in the CouncilChamber, City Hall, beginning at 7:30 P.M. All members of <br />the Council were present, viz., L. D. Oakes, Mayor; Clyde L. Willjams, <br />Vice-Mayor; William C. Cole, Jr.; Alfred T. Groden; and Allan McClain. <br /> <br />After the invocation and the extending by Mayor Oakes of a cordial welcome to <br />visitors present, a group of some twenty Martinsville High School students, <br />accompanied by faculty members Mrs. Ann B. Gardner and Mr.~ James McGinnis, <br />presented a selection from the "New 50's Rock'n Roll" musical GREASE which will <br />be presented to the public by a cast of seventy-five MHS students on March 10th <br />and March llth (1989). Council complimented these students on their <br />well-performed preview selection and wished them well in the forthcoming <br />production. <br /> <br />Council unanimously approved the minutes, as recorded, of its regular meeting <br />held February 14, 1989. <br /> <br />City Manager Brown introduced to Council andto the public Mr. Kevin B. Reed, <br />whom Mr. Brown has appointed to the position of City Planner/Zoning <br />Administrator, effective March 13, 1989, to succeed Mr. Dennis W. Carney, who <br />recently resigned from that position to become the County Planner for King <br />William County(Virginia). <br /> <br />Council instructed its Clerk to write a letter to Sergeant Thomas J.
